In Boston's historic neighborhoods like the North End, concrete paving left too long can lead to significant damage. Freeze-thaw cycles, common in Massachusetts, can widen existing cracks. This allows water to penetrate the sub-base. Over time, this can cause heaving and structural instability. Addressing these issues early saves money and hassle. What is pressed concrete patio in Boston?

Pressed concrete patios, often called stamped concrete, are popular in Boston. This technique allows pros to imprint decorative patterns. It can mimic the look of stone or brick. This adds aesthetic appeal to your outdoor space. It's a durable and customizable option for Boston homeowners.
